Detailed analysis of the Mazda MX-5 Soft Top 2.0 SKYACTIV-G 135 kW (184 CV) Kazari · 184 CV (2022)
General description
The 2019 Mazda MX-5 Roadster, in its Soft Top 2.0 SKYACTIV-G 184 hp Kazari version, is the embodiment of the Jinba Ittai philosophy, the unity between rider and horse. This two-seater roadster is not just a car; it's a statement of intent, a vehicle designed for those who seek the purity of driving and a connection with the road. Priced at €36,850, it positions itself as an attractive option for lovers of lightweight sports cars and convertibles.
Driving experience
Driving the MX-5 is a visceral experience. Its 184 hp, extracted from a 2.0 SKYACTIV-G gasoline engine, feel more than sufficient to move its mere 1102 kg. Acceleration from 0 to 100 km/h in 6.5 seconds and a top speed of 219 km/h are just numbers; what truly matters is the immediacy of the throttle response, the precision of its 6-speed manual transmission, and the agility of its chassis. Rear-wheel drive and double-wishbone suspension on both axles ensure exceptional dynamic behavior, inviting every curve to be enjoyed. The engine sound, the breeze on your face with the top down – everything contributes to an unparalleled sense of freedom and sportiness.

Technology and features
Although the MX-5 focuses on driving purity, it doesn't forgo essential technology. Its 2.0 SKYACTIV-G engine is an example of efficiency and performance, with direct injection and a high compression ratio. The electric power steering offers precise and communicative feedback. Inside, though minimalist, it features the necessary elements for a modern driving experience, without unnecessary distractions. The DGT's 'C' label and a combined consumption of 6.9 l/100km demonstrate that sportiness is not at odds with a certain efficiency.
Competition
In the segment of pure roadsters, the Mazda MX-5 has few direct rivals that offer such an authentic experience at a similar price. We could consider the Fiat 124 Spider, which shares a platform with the MX-5 but with a turbocharged engine, or even compact sports cars like the Toyota GR86 or the Subaru BRZ, although the latter are coupes. Other convertibles with higher prices or a more luxurious focus, such as the Audi TT Roadster or the BMW Z4, deviate from the MX-5's lightweight and accessible philosophy.
